Manchester City have agreed an undisclosed fee with Chelsea for left-back Wayne Bridge, manager Mark Hughes said today. Bridge will travel to Manchester later on Friday. "We need to speak to the boy and try to agree personal terms," Hughes told the club's official website. "Wayne will probably travel to Manchester this evening and hopefully negotiations will go well and he can have a medical tomorrow." Bridge, who has 32 England caps, joined Chelsea from Southampton for £7 million (Dh37 million) in 2003 but has struggled to hold down a regular first-team place since the arrival of Ashley Cole from Arsenal in 2006.
